Abergele Transition RC Joint Bays

Prysmian | Construction

As part of the main Gwynt-y-Mor wind farm landfall EHV cable works four reinforced concrete joint bays were required to be constructed at the Beach Head off Abergele. As the whole of the construction process took place on the beach, the presence of tidal water impacted significantly on the installation process.

Gwynt y Mor

Prysmian (Ultimate Client: RWE Npower Renewables Ltd ) | Construction

In October 2010, works began on the Gwynt y Mor windfarm 132kV onshore connection near Abergele in North Wales.The works are being undertaken for RWE Npower Renewables Ltd by Prysmian Cables who have appointed Neary Construction as their civils and cable installation contractor.

Beauly - Denny 132kV

Prysmian (Ultimate Client : Scottish and Southern Energy) | Construction

This project comprises three packages of work, two at Beauly Substation near Inverness and one at Fort Augustus. A double 132kV circuit (from the substation out to a new Pylon) and a single 132kV circuit (between sealing ends in the substation) were installed during the Spring and early Summer of 2011 at Beauly.

Birmingham & Fazeley Canal Cable Repair

Prysmian (Ultimate Client: Central Networks) | Construction

An unexpected explosion within a Gas Compression High Voltage cable circuit resulted in the requirement for extensive excavations within a tow path on the Birmingham & Fazeley Canal. The works required the excavation of two cable jointbays whilst maintaining access for the public along the tow path of the canal.

Lime Tree Place Transformer Bund

Siemens (Ultimate Client: Central Networks) | Construction

The works involved the construction of a new reinforced transformer bund and new cable ducted routes within the confines of a very tight working area within the grounds of the main Mansfield Police headquarters. Although the works were severely hampered during the heavy snow falls at the start of 2011 all works were completed on programme and to budget.
